Warming dishes for winter

This winter, let our hearty food warm you from the inside, with delicious new menu’s courtesy of the wonderful English’s kitchen team.

As ever, seasonal, local produce is the star of the show and we look forward to welcoming you to English’s to sample our latest creations.

Below are a few highlights from our 2023 Winter Menu to whet your appetite.
 

Starters

3x raw rock oysters, mignonette, tabasco, lemon or ponzu, spring onion, wasabi sriracha. We know our oysters here at English’s! Always a delicacy!

Gravlax salmon tartare, cucumber ketchup, smoked kohlrabi slaw, toasted almonds, dill. The smoky, peppery kohlrabi slaw is the perfect accent to the salmon.

Sussex blue cheese pannacotta, port wine pickled walnuts, rocket leaves, honey. Beautifully light with a delicate blue cheese flavour.

Mains

1\2 Poussin, chimichurri or peppercorn sauce, mixed salad leaves or chunky chips. A real crowd pleaser with your choice of sauce and side.

200g Tuna steak ( £6 supplement ) chimichurri or peppercorn sauce, one side of your choice

Mussels “marinières” or “pepata” with skinny fries. An absolute classic that is often hard to beat!

Lasagna terrine, spinach pasta, roasted cherry tomatoes, scamorza and ricotta bechamel. Our vegetarian main is rich and hearty and really packs a punch.

Sussex ale battered haddock loin, chips, mushy peas, tartare sauce. When in Rome! And sometimes just what you need when it’s cold and wet outside…

Dessert

Lastly, a seasonal dessert to round off your dining. Tartlet, white chocolate & pistachio ganache, blood orange curd, rose pearls. Flavours of chocolate, nut and citrus and topped with delicate rose pearls. An absolute show stopper! You’ll be needing extra spoons…
